Why Bifold Door Rollers Fail
Bifold door rollers are created to stand up to constant use, however they can still stop working due to numerous reasons. Some common causes of roller failure include:
Wear and Tear: Rollers can use out gradually, causing the door to end up being stuck or hard to open and close.Misalignment: If the door is not appropriately lined up, the rollers can become harmed, causing early failure.Deterioration: Exposure to wetness can trigger the rollers to rust, leading to rough operation or complete failure.Overwhelming: If the door undergoes excessive weight or pressure, the rollers can end up being damaged, causing failure.

Step-by-Step Guide to Replacing Bifold Door Rollers
Replacing bifold door rollers is a reasonably simple process that can be achieved with basic tools and DIY abilities. Here's a step-by-step guide:
Gather Materials: To replace bifold closet doors bifold door rollers, you will need:New rollers (readily available at hardware shops or online)Screws or rivets (depending on the door type)A screwdriver or drillA wrench or pliersRemove the Door: Take the door off its track by removing the screws or rivets that hold it in place.Determine the Roller Type: Determine the type of roller your door uses. There are 2 typical types:Pin-style rollers: These rollers have a pin that connects to the door frame.Screw-style rollers: These rollers are connected to the door frame with screws.Eliminate the Old Rollers: Use a screwdriver or wrench to get rid of the old rollers from the door frame.Tidy the Door Frame: Clean the door frame to eliminate any debris or dirt that might hinder the new rollers.Install the New Rollers: Attach the brand-new rollers to the door frame utilizing screws or rivets.Reinstall the Door: Put the door back on its track, ensuring it is effectively lined up.Evaluate the Door: Open and close the door several times to test the new rollers.
Tips and Precautions
Utilize the correct rollers: Make sure to acquire rollers that match the original requirements.Oil the rollers: Apply lube to the rollers to ensure smooth operation.Adjust the door: If the door is not effectively lined up, change it to avoid early roller failure.
Regularly Asked Questions
Q: How do I understand if my bifold door rollers require replacement?A: If your door is stuck, squeaks, or ends up being tough to open and close, it may be an indication that the rollers require replacement.
Q: Can I replace bifold door rollers myself?A: Yes, changing bifold door rollers is a fairly simple procedure that can be achieved with fundamental tools and DIY skills.
Q: How long do bifold door rollers last?A: bifold door replacement track door rollers can last for several years, depending on use and upkeep.
Q: Can I utilize any type of roller for my commercial bifold door repairs door?A: No, it's vital to utilize rollers that match the original requirements to guarantee correct operation and durability.
